We estimate that Aavegotchi: Gotchiverse has currently around 500 players daily.

Aavegotchi: Gotchiverse is a niche blockchain-based open world RPG and sandbox game released in 2022 by Pixelcraft Studios. Its player base is limited by its focus on crypto collectibles and NFT ownership, which appeals to a small but dedicated community. Observed activity on public channels and reported events suggest a modest core audience, likely a few hundred daily users.

We estimate that Raid: Shadow Legends has currently around 200k players daily.

Raid: Shadow Legends is a popular mobile and PC turn-based RPG developed by Plarium, released in 2018. Despite being several years old, it remains heavily marketed and maintains an active player base due to regular events and aggressive advertising, especially on mobile platforms. Estimated daily active players are around 200,000 considering its reach and ongoing promotions.
